WebOct 14, 2024 · Grease a 15x10x1-in. pan with 2 teaspoons butter; set aside. In a 2-qt. microwave-safe glass dish, combine sugar and corn syrup. Microwave, uncovered, on high for 4 minutes or until a candy thermometer reads 238° (soft-ball stage). Add pecans. Microwave for 4 minutes or until a candy thermometer reads 300° (hard-crack stage).
